Game Recap

Cheshire Phoenix edged the London Lions 95–92 in SLB action, surviving a late Lions push to secure a three-point road win. The game featured efficient scoring from Cheshire and timely perimeter shooting from London, with both teams trading runs and keeping the margin tight into the final minutes. Cheshire’s offense was led by P. Robinson, who poured in a game-high 28 points, consistently creating advantages and converting in key moments. F. A. Policelli added 18 points to provide a steady secondary scoring option, helping Cheshire maintain control whenever London threatened to swing momentum. London was balanced behind Phillip Tarik (18 points), Brown Jr. Chaundee (17), and J. Scott (15), with the Lions leaning heavily on the three-point line (11 made threes) to stay within striking distance. However, Cheshire’s overall shooting efficiency (23-of-39 from the field, 59.0%) and edge on the glass (42 rebounds to 37) proved decisive in a game where possessions mattered. The result gives Cheshire a statement win and reinforces the value of their shot quality and rebounding in close finishes. For London, the narrow loss underscores how small execution details—particularly defensive stops and finishing possessions with rebounds—can decide tight SLB games, even when the perimeter offense is productive.
